Job Summary

Own the beginning, middle, and end of every project from planning through on-site delivery. Interpret client requirements accurately, produce full event response proposals, and manage multiple events simultaneously while maintaining commercial awareness and budget control. Ensure post-event activity supports continuous improvement and oversee all health and safety processes. Clearly communicate with internal and external stakeholders throughout the project lifecycle. Manage delegate and crew logistics, including online registration, while leading teams through complex operational delivery.
